Canon SD990 IS vs Panasonic FH3 Overview

Following is a extensive assessment of the Canon SD990 IS versus Panasonic FH3, former is a Ultracompact while the latter is a Small Sensor Compact by competitors Canon and Panasonic. The sensor resolution of the SD990 IS (15MP) and the FH3 (14MP) is relatively comparable but the SD990 IS (1/1.7") and FH3 (1/2.3") posses different sensor sizing.

Canon SD990 IS vs Panasonic FH3 Physical Comparison

For anybody who is intending to carry around your camera often, you will want to take into account its weight and measurements. The Canon SD990 IS enjoys exterior measurements of 98mm x 62mm x 28mm (3.9" x 2.4" x 1.1") with a weight of 205 grams (0.45 lbs) while the Panasonic FH3 has proportions of 98mm x 55mm x 24mm (3.9" x 2.2" x 0.9") having a weight of 165 grams (0.36 lbs).

Canon SD990 IS vs Panasonic FH3 Sensor Comparison

Often, it can be difficult to picture the contrast in sensor sizes only by checking out specs. The image here may provide you a much better sense of the sensor sizing in the SD990 IS and FH3.

As you can plainly see, the two cameras have different resolutions and different sensor sizes. The SD990 IS featuring a bigger sensor is going to make getting bokeh easier and the Canon SD990 IS will produce extra detail utilizing its extra 1 Megapixels. Higher resolution can also allow you to crop pictures a bit more aggressively. The more aged SD990 IS will be disadvantaged when it comes to sensor innovation.
